All recipesComfort ClubRed Lentil Dahl & Wedges50 min 4 portionsSave recipeJoin to planI cooked thisPrint cardYearly members: printable PDFIngredientsCooking for41 tbsp olive oil1 medium onion, finely chopped1 tsp garlic purée1 tsp ginger purée2 tsp garam masala2 tsp turmeric1 tsp paprika1 small red chilli, finely chopped1 small green chilli, finely chopped250g red split lentils400g chopped tomatoes400g coconut milk300ml waterSqueeze of lemon juice3 tbsp double cream100g spinach4 medium potatoes, cut into wedgesMethod1Heat the olive oil in a pan and fry the chopped onion until soft.2Add the garlic and ginger purée, give it a stir, then sprinkle in the spices and mix well.3Add the pepper and stir again, then tip in the red lentils and pour over the coconut milk. Stir until everything is combined and creamy.4Add the chopped tomatoes and water, squeeze in a little lemon juice, and give it all a good mix.5Pop the lid on and let it simmer on a low heat until the lentils have softened and the sauce has thickened (around 20–25 minutes).6Meanwhile, microwave the whole potatoes for 10 minutes, turning halfway, until softened. Slice into wedges, spray with olive oil, season with salt and pepper, and air fry at 180°C for about 30 minutes, or until golden and crisp.7Once the dahl has thickened, stir through the spinach until wilted.8Serve up the red lentil dahl in bowls with a drizzle of double cream on top (optional) and your crispy potato wedges on the side.
